TICKET: ProctorFlow vault locked — queue drains blocked

For new team members: ProctorFlow's exam-session queue signs each proctoring assignment with keys held in the Sealcraft vault. The vault auto-locked after a node restart, so assignments are queuing but not dispatching. Candidates in the Harwick region are waiting. Do not purge the queue; sessions replay once the vault is unsealed. Unseal from the ops console, confirm dispatch resumes, then close this ticket. Enter the recovery passphrase below at the unseal prompt.

unlock words, hahaf-fajeg: quenmir-belius

Scope: all Quillbrook Software field sales, effective next fiscal year.

Changes: flat 5% base on Marrowgate licences; 9% on multi-year deals; accelerator kicks in at 120% attainment. Renewals now split 60/40 between account owner and success lead. No retroactive adjustments.

Payouts shift to quarterly. Disputes route through regional ops, not finance.

For the incoming director: the scheme supports a deliberate repositioning of Quillbrook's portfolio. The confidential reasoning appears immediately below.

management briefing: Only 33 of the 205 pilot accounts renewed Kasath, so a churn review is set for October 17. Weniusek Logistics is in early talks to buy Holethax Freight for about $345.6 million.

## Artifact Signing — SDK Parity Notes (Weekly Sync)

Kestrel SDK for Android reached parity with the Swift client this sprint: offline queueing, batched telemetry, and retry semantics now match. Both SDKs ship as signed artifacts from the same pipeline. Remaining gap: background sync throttling, targeted next sprint. Verify both release bundles before tagging. Both artifacts validate against the shared signing key below.

signing key of kawig-fafog = bky19_6Fypv1qws7J8qJtaYjX

**Q: Where's the first-aid room?**

It's on the second floor at Harwick House, just past the kitchenette — look for the green cross on the door. It's open to everyone at Bramblefox, day or night. If the door's locked outside office hours, don't panic. You can let yourself in using the code below.

door code, tajof-kageg: bdg-QVDCE-3